From 8e315642a4a99209ffa28d35f890560e75795187 Mon Sep 17 00:00:00 2001 From: LittleSheep Date: Sun, 21 Apr 2024 15:07:53 +0800 Subject: [PATCH] :sparkles: Personalize --- .idea/workspace.xml | 43 ++++----- pkg/i18n/locale.en.json | 2 + pkg/i18n/locale.zh.json | 2 + pkg/server/ui/index.go | 3 + pkg/server/ui/personalize.go | 98 +++++++++++++++++++ pkg/views/layouts/auth.gohtml | 6 ++ pkg/views/layouts/user-center.gohtml | 56 +++++++++++ pkg/views/signup.gohtml | 10 +- pkg/views/users/me.gohtml | 25 ++++- pkg/views/users/personalize.gohtml | 138 +++++++++++++++++++++++++++ 10 files changed, 347 insertions(+), 36 deletions(-) create mode 100644 pkg/server/ui/personalize.go create mode 100644 pkg/views/users/personalize.gohtml diff --git a/.idea/workspace.xml b/.idea/workspace.xml index cf03f0d..4bdf07e 100644 --- a/.idea/workspace.xml +++ b/.idea/workspace.xml @@ -4,30 +4,17 @@